Amazon has increased the price of its Amazon Prime service in the US from $99 to $119. The news was announced along with Amazon’s latest financial results. The new US price will come into effect from the 11th of May for new members and the 16th of June for existing members.
Amazon Prime gives you next day delivery on your orders from Amazon, plus Amazon Prime Video and more.
Benefits of Amazon Prime
Amazon Prime is not just about fast shipping; it offers a plethora of benefits that make it a valuable service for many users. One of the standout features is Amazon Prime Video, which provides access to a vast library of movies, TV shows, and exclusive content. This includes popular series like “The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el” and “The Boys,” which have garnered critical acclaim and a large following.
In addition to video streaming, Amazon Prime members also enjoy access to Prime Music, which offers over two million songs and thousands of playlists and stations. For avid readers, Prime Reading provides access to a rotating selection of books, magazines, and more. Furthermore, Prime members can take advantage of Amazon Photos, which offers unlimited photo storage, and Twitch Prime, which includes free monthly channel subscriptions on the popular streaming platform.
Impact of the Price Increase
The price increase will come into effect when your Prime subscription is renewed, so if you have already paid for the next year, you won’t have to pay the extra cost until the renewal. This gives current members a bit of a buffer before the higher rate kicks in.
In the UK, Amazon charges £79 a year for Prime. There are no details as yet on whether Amazon intends to increase the price in the UK. At the current exchange rate, £79 translates to $108, so UK users are already close to the new US price. However, it’s worth noting that exchange rates fluctuate, and the actual cost comparison can vary over time.
